[Gems-users] Warm-up caches problem


Date: Fri, 13 Mar 2009 00:01:56 -0400
From: Edward Lee <edwl202@xxxxxxxxx>
Subject: [Gems-users] Warm-up caches problem
Hi,

I am a newbie to GEMS and I am trying to run some benchmarks using SIMICS+RUBY. I followed the guidelines in the ISCA tutorial slides and I also checked the earlier posts.
Here is what I am doing:

Step1:
Only SIMICS
./simics -stall
configure simics (itsc/dstc-disable ... etc.)
Run FFT with small input
write-configuration cold.conf
exit simics

Step2:
SIMICS+RUBY
./simics -stall
read-configuration cold.conf
configure simics
setup ruby
Run FFT with small input
ruby0.save-caches fft.caches_8p.gz
write-configuration warm.conf
exit simics

Step3:
./simics -stall
Edit warm.conf to delete ruby object and ruby timing model memory space object, save the file
read-configuration warm.conf

And at this stage I am getting the following error:

Segmentation fault (SIGSEGV) in main thread
The simulation state has been corrupted. Simulation cannot continue.
Please restart Simics.

Any ideas on what I am doing wrong?

Regards,

Ed


[← Prev in Thread] Current Thread [Next in Thread→]